Chase Daniel will start Saturday’s preseason finale in Seattle and Easton Stick will go the second half. To view this email as a web page, go [here.]( CHASE DANIEL TO START SATURDAY Head coach Brandon Staley said Thursday that quarterback Chase Daniel will start Saturday’s preseason finale in Seattle and that Easton Stick will go the second half. Daniel and Stick have taken all of the reps during the Chargers’ first two preseason games. That will continue on Saturday. Daniel has gone 29-of-45 for 161 yards and an interception. Stick’s numbers: 17-of-21 for 148 yards and a touchdown.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
